Vendor note — Pinewick firmware channel

Pinewick Devices has moved our fleet from the "stable" firmware channel to a dedicated "enterprise-lts" channel as of this quarter. Support should no longer advise customers to trigger manual updates; pushes now arrive on a fixed monthly schedule. Failed updates should be logged with the device serial and escalated to the Pinewick account team via their queue.

alerts address for kafof-bagag: kasael@olvarqdyn.corp

Quick note for the weekly sync: Glimmerpath report exports now default to the workspace timezone, not UTC. If a customer complains that their nightly numbers look shifted, check their workspace settings before filing anything. The exporter in Tidequill still stamps raw timestamps in UTC internally, so don't panic when the logs disagree with the PDF. To unlock the legacy export vault for backfills, use the recovery passphrase below.

vault phrase of yaguf-hahaf = druath-holix

No deletions occurred — the sweeper's credential check failed first, which is the only reason we're not restoring anything. To fix properly, the staging sweeper needs its own scoped credential rather than the copied prod file. Create a fresh `.env.sweeper-staging`, confirm `SWEEP_DRY_RUN=true`, and then add the credential line directly below this sentence:

sealed setting: LEDGER_TOKEN13=07631989e963a

## Limits and Quotas — Ledgerwren Payroll Export v4

The v4 export drops fixed-width records for delimited chunks. Plugin authors: your parsers must respect chunk-size and field-count ceilings or the Ledgerwren gateway rejects the upload outright — no partial acceptance. Row counts above the cap require the paginated endpoint. Timestamps are now epoch milliseconds. The enforced limits for v4 uploads are as follows.

tuning constants:
THRESHOLDS = {
    "prawyn": 223,
    "holius": 1008,
    "gorys": 125,
    "belael": 155,
    "casok": 624,
    "gilix": 116,
    "oliiel": 1021,
}